Belknap Springs is an unincorporated community and private hot springs resort in Lane County, Oregon, United States, near the McKenzie River. The springs were located and initially developed by R. S. Belknap in 1869. A post office named "Salt Springs" was established in the location in 1874, and the name changed to "Belknap Springs" in 1875. The post office closed in 1877 and reopened in 1891, operating intermittently until 1953.
  • Established: 1875
  • Elevation: 1,670 ft (510 m)
  • Country: United States
  • State: Oregon
  • County: Lane
  • Founded by: Rollin Simeon Belknap
  • ZIP code: 97413
